Abstract

The utility model provides a drying device which comprises a workbench, wherein two groups of first rotating bearings are fixedly embedded in the workbench, and first rotating rods are fixedly connected with inner rings of the two groups of first rotating bearings. This drying device is at first through being provided with driving motor, first dwang and belt pulley, utilize driving motor, first dwang and belt pulley can make two roll wheels drive conveyor belt and rotate, later through being provided with heating coil, utilize heating coil can carry out the operation of drying to the fabric of conveyor belt top, reached the purpose of drying to the fabric, then through being provided with first gear, the second dwang, utilize first gear, the second dwang can drive the extrusion wheel and rotate, can extrude the fabric after drying like this, combine above step, reached the purpose of extruding the fold on fabric surface after drying.

Technical Field
The utility model relates to the technical field of drying for textiles, in particular to a drying device.
Background
Fibers are the basis of the textile industry and are an important component of materials, and their application fields are extremely wide. The development of national economy, national defense construction and improvement of the living standard and quality of people are closely related to fiber materials. The research, development, production and application of the reinforced fiber material relate to social progress, high-tech development, modern construction of national defense, competitive power of the textile clothing industry in the international market in China and improvement of health and living standard of people. In recent years, with the rapid development of science and technology, the progress and development of the textile and clothing industry are greatly promoted, a batch of new material textile fibers with high technical content are developed in succession, and the rapid development of the textile and clothing industry in China is further promoted.
In new material textile production process, need to dye new material textile, rinsing and steps such as stoving, wherein in the in-process of stoving processing, current drying equipment is after accomplishing the stoving to the textile material, and the textile material can be full of the fold owing to heating power influence surface, has not only influenced the pleasing to the eye of textile material, still leads to knitting result in the result of use to worsen, consequently, need provide a drying device and solve above-mentioned technical problem.

The working principle of the drying device provided by the utility model is as follows: when the device is used, a worker firstly uses the control panel 18 to drive the driving motor 4 to drive the first rotating rod 3 to rotate, and uses the belt pulley 5 to drive the other first rotating rod 3 to rotate, so that the two first rotating rods 3 drive the two rolling wheels 6 and the conveying belt 7 to rotate, and the control panel 18 is used for heating the heating coil 11, then uses the first gear 12 and the second gear 16 to drive the second rotating rod 15 to drive the extrusion wheel 17 to rotate, then the worker places the textile to be dried on the conveying belt 7, and uses the conveying belt 7 to bring the textile below the heating coil 11 to finish the drying operation of the textile, after the drying operation is finished, the textile flows into the lower part of the extrusion wheel 17 through the conveying belt 7, and uses the extrusion wheel 17 to extrude the dried textile and flow out.
